Analysis

In 2018, independence and accountability (ia) in Indonesia stood at 103.61. That is the highest value across all 9 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 3.6% on the previous year and up 3.6% over ten years.

Over the whole period, independence and accountability (ia) in Indonesia peaked at 103.61 in 2018 and was at its lowest, 100, in 2010.

Indonesia ranks 32nd of 47 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

Monetary policy framework comprises the structures in place that enable and guide the conduct of monetary policy. In this project, we provide a multidimensional characterization of monetary policy frameworks across three pillars: Independence and Accountability, Policy and Operational Strategy, and Communications (IAPOC). This database covers 50 advanced economies, emerging markets, and low-income developing countries, from 2007 to 2018 (being extended).
